Asperger's Disorder
A disorder on the autism spectrum characterized by difficulties in social interaction and nonverbal communication, along with restricted and repetitive patterns of behavior and interests.
Personal Distress
A negative emotional response to seeing someone else in distress, which can motivate helping behaviors aimed at reducing one's own discomfort rather than the other's distress.
Abnormality
Generally refers to a deviation from the norm or average, often used in psychology to describe behavioral, emotional, or cognitive patterns that are atypical or associated with dysfunction.
